Pieter Antoon Verschaffelt. Tomb for Maximiliaan Antoon vander Noot
KU Leuven. Glass slides art history. Université de Louvain, between 1839 and 1939. Photographer unknown. Added information on slide. Style: Baroque. Creation/Building: 1759-1778. Technique/Material: Marble. Current location: Belgium, Ghent, St Bavo's Cathedral. EuroPhot. Art History. 18th century. Sculpture. Funeral sculpture. EuroPhot. Art history. 18th century. Sculptures.
